Many interventions focus on lifting families out of poverty by focusing either on early childhood education or economic/employment assistance for parents. A two-generation approach is needed to help mothers and children overcome barriers to success and break the intergenerational cycle of poverty in which they find themselves.
New Life Directions Ministries aims to lift single parents and their children out of poverty through a Two Generation Approach that focuses on providing stable housing, life coaching, case management, job placement, and financial assistance for mothers while providing high-quality early childhood education for their children.
We are currently serve over 200 single families annually, through transitional housing and wrap-around services.
As participants move toward financial stability and learn positive parental strategies through our trauma-informed educational approaches that prepare them for success in school. Participants in turn, will be able to confidently pursue further education, training or gainful employment knowing that their children are not only well-cared for, but getting the best possible early childhood education designed with their specific needs in mind.
These interventions coupled with a community of single mothers in adjacent units will provide families with a sense of belonging and a support system to encourage their continued success.
